| Title: ●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ments of 1988 (CLIA) Virtual Access, Gynecologic Cytology Proficiency Testing (PT), Personnel Qualification Requirements, and Other Changes (CMS-3478) | |
|
Abstract:
This proposed rule would highlight three main areas that require modernization: 1) virtual access implementation, 2) gynecologic cytology PT, and 3) personnel qualification requirements. These updates aim to strengthen the Federal oversight of clinical laboratories and ensure accurate and reliable patient test results while adapting to modern technological capabilities and industry needs. |
